I'm used to work with Arri Alexa footage in AE, but recently was asked to do some vfx (keying, compositing) with Scarlet Dragon footage. I'm a bit confused as to how to bring the footage in AE, and output it for grading keeping the colors and bit depth accurate.

Its been discussed in many topics but since the introduction of IPP2, it seems the process has changed.

I would do it this way:

- bring the cut in REDCine-X as an XML

- render out the vfx shot as ProRes 444

- bring in AE/?

My question is what color space do I choose? Ungraded Log3G10? Or IPP2 Output transform with rec.709 as color space and REDLogFilm gamma curve?

Also how do I interpret this footage in AE and render in a generic Log format?

LUTs would only work for viewing not actual compositing, right?
